HL Deb 02 February 2004 vol 656 cc66-7WA
Lord Laird

asked Her Majesty's Government:

Further to the Written Answer by the Lord President on 13 January (WA 79), concerning the budget for 2003 for the Ulster-Scots Agency, and in view of the statement in the Written Answer by the Lord Privy Seal on 11 June 2003 (WA 44) that the budget provision was notified by the Eire Government to the Northern Ireland department on 12 November 2002, what was the purpose of the meeting of 25 October 2002, the minutes of which indicate that there was no detailed discussion of the budget and the business plan. [HL833]

Baroness Amos

The purpose of the meeting on 25 October 2002 was to identify key issues for the North/South Language Body which required North/South Ministerial Council (NSMC) approval. Both agencies of the body were informed at this meeting that their draft 2003 business plans needed to be submitted for approval and that the associated budget needed to be approved by the NSMC prior to 31 December 2002.
